Before leaving operator s position:
a, Shift transmission to neutral,
b, Set parking brake°
c. Disengageattachment clutch.
do Shut off engine.
eo Remove ignition key,
3. Wait for all movement to stop before servicing machine.
4. Keep people and pets a safe distance away from machine.

Use Attachment Handle to lower mower into cutting posi-
tion, Start mowing at stow speedand increase ground speed
by increasing throttle as conditions will permit,_ Average
cutting height is approximately 2 - I/2 to 2 - 3/4 inches,
Height of cut can be adjusted by means of the Depth
Adjustment Knob (Fig, 25). Turn Depth Adjustment Knob
(clockwise ((_} or counterclockwise (f_,) to match pre-
selected Lift Control Lever mowing height.
Drive so that clippings are discharged onto the area that has
been cut. Have the cut area to the right of the machine°
This will result in a more even distribution of clippings
and more uniform cutting. When mowing large areas (Fig.
24), start by turning to the ;ight so that the clippings will
be discharged away from shrubs, fences, driveways, etc.
After two or three rounds, mow in the opposite direction
making left hand turns until f_nished. If grassis extremely
tall, it should be mowed twice. The first time cut relatively
high_ The second time to the desired helght, The left hand
side of mower should be used for trimming.
